A » Cantilevering in bridge construction involves projecting structures that extend horizontally into space, supported only on one end. This method allows for longer spans without the need for additional support piers, minimizing interference with the environment beneath. By using counterbalanced arms, cantilever bridges efficiently distribute weight and forces, making them ideal for crossing wide gaps or deep valleys while maintaining structural integrity and aesthetic appeal.

A »Cantilevering is a clever technique used in bridge construction where a structure is built outwards from a fixed point, like a pier, without needing temporary supports. This allows for longer spans and more complex designs. Famous examples include the Forth Bridge in Scotland and the Quebec Bridge in Canada, showcasing its impressive engineering capabilities.
